Zapopan: A famous TikTok beauty influencer in Mexico was shot and killed during a live stream.
In the Mexican city of Zapopan, 23-year-old Valeria Marquez was shot while she was live-streaming on TikTok from her beauty salon.
Valeria had more than 100,000 followers on Instagram.
During the live stream, she received a parcel and returned to the camera, but a few moments later, she collapsed in her chair, covered in blood, and the live video continued.
According to police, a suspect who opened fire on Valeria entered the salon and shot her. This incident is a suspected femicide, that is, the murder of a woman based on gender.
According to foreign media, the increasing violence and murders against women have once again put a question mark on Mexico's justice system.
According to Amnesty International, every fourth case of female murder in Mexico in 2020 was recorded as femicide. According to recent government data, 847 women were victims of femicide in 2023.
